Hard to say, but I get tons of these emails, even after emailing
them and specifically requesting that I be removed from their
lists, but no, still get them on a daily basis. A lot of
"Christian Singles" spam as well.
Don't email them back. All you do is confirm to them that you're a
live human at a real email address. Even if they /do/ take you off
the list for Christian mortgages, they're likely to /add/ you to
the list for non-Christian mortgages. You'll also get sold as a
confirmed email address to other spammers.
There are other ways to fight spam, but I've long since given up
on them; it's not worth it. My several layers of filters keep
things down to a half-dozen a day in my inbox, which I can
tolerate for now.
